This section of the Lanternfell build-fabric design addresses clock skew between agents. Timestamps from the Corvid scheduler are authoritative; agents reconcile local drift via a bounded offset window rather than trusting NTP alone, since our Helmsgate racks have shown sawtooth drift under thermal load. Skew beyond the hard cap fails the artifact seal outright. The reconciliation constants are listed below for review.

constants for yaduf-fahag:
BUDGETS = {
    "kelix": 528,
    "briwyn": 734,
}

### Door Sensor Recall — Night Shift Notes

The Veltrix M4 door sensors fitted across the Ardlow Building east wing are subject to a manufacturer recall and have been disabled pending replacement. Until the new units arrive, the east wing fire doors will not auto-release on badge swipe. Night shift staff should use the manual override panels beside each door; replacements are scheduled within two weeks. Log every override use in the shift book. To open the override panels, key in the temporary facilities code provided below.

door code, tajof-kageg: bdg-QVDCE-3

## Further Reading

The `strpick` script extracts translation strings from Lumawork templates and writes them to the catalog consumed by the Verdane localization pipeline. If you're on call and the nightly extraction job fails, check the parser warnings first; most failures come from malformed interpolation tags rather than the script itself. Escalation history, known edge cases, and the full flag reference are documented internally. The maintainers' page with all of this lives here.

operations page: https://confluence.lumiclabs.internal/projects/display/browse/projects/b6be

# Build Provenance: Incremental Rebuilds on Mosswire

Quick primer: Mosswire only rebuilds pages whose content hash changed, so "why didn't my page update?" usually means the source hash matched. Every incremental run writes a provenance record — which inputs, which template version, which cache entries it reused. If output looks stale, don't nuke the cache first; check the provenance log. Each record is keyed by the token that appears below.

build token for fafof-tageg: htk21_f30a3062ec5a0972b3bbf